It was inspired by the story of helen martins, who lived in nieubethesda, eastern cape, south africa and created the owl house, which is now a national heritage site. The story takes place in nieu bethesda, south africa, and is about the final days of a south african folk artist named helen martins as she welcomes a friend from cape town, and they, along with the village pastor, discuss the possibility of her moving to a nursing home.
